WebWhile I am not entirely sure, I suspect that the small small green spots on your blossoms may be from some sort of fungus. Orchids do like humidity however sometimes misting the blossoms without enough air movement around the orchid or enough time for the moisture to dry can encourage various kinds of fungus to grow. WebAug 18, 2024 · It occurs due to overfeeding or a wrong choice of fertilizers. As the salt accumulates, it may be impossible for your plant to absorb water, and these salts may burn roots. Different orchid genera have varying tolerance to salt accumulation, with susceptible ones like Bulbophyllum, Phragmipedium, Paphiopedilum, and Pleurothallid first affected. WebDec 27, 2024 · Coelogossum viride, Frog orchid Possible synonyms Dactylorhiza Viridis, Platanthera viridis Viride is a green flower found in Europe, Asia, and North America. Its petals and labellum are green with purples hues and have sepals that form a hood around the column with the same purple hues.
